// Encoding sniffing for user-uploaded text files in Saltgrass.
// We check BOM first, then a capped statistical pass (8 KB max)
// to avoid unbounded reads on hostile uploads. Ambiguous files
// fall back to this constant rather than guessing, which closed
// the smuggling vector flagged in the last audit. Fixed as of the
// build noted below.

trace token, bawif-tajof: htk14_21e308fc7b4137

### Archiving cold storage buckets

Welcome aboard! Once a quarter we sweep the Frostbin cold tier and archive anything untouched for 180 days. The sweep job runs on the Pellworth batch cluster, so don't kick it off from your laptop. Double-check the dry-run output first — last quarter someone archived the Lunara team's backups by accident and we heard about it for weeks. When the dry run looks sane, run the archiver for real with the settings shown below.

config for badup-yahof:
ralwyn:
  log_level: error
  metrics_host: metrics.ralwyn.zemvarsys.internal
  pool_size: 4

Key Ceremony Checklist — Gallerie Audio-Guide App (Wrenfold Museum)

- Confirm two custodians present.
- Verify signing laptop offline; checksum the build of EchoDocent v4.
- Rotate the tour-content signing key; archive the old one.
- Record witness initials in the ledger.
- Test one guide device end-to-end before sealing.
- Store the shard envelopes in the annex safe; restore access requires the phrase below.

recovery phrase for yajef-fahag: ulaax-lamix-kasael-casael-gilox-istwyn-gorox-prawyn-kaseth

TICKET-4471 — Vault lockout during export investigation. While profiling the spreadsheet export job on Ledgerline, heap usage spiked past 6 GB and the worker OOM-killed mid-write. Retrying triggered the Cobalt vault's tamper threshold; it is now locked and blocking credential rotation for the export service. Mitigation: streaming writer patch is staged, pending review. To unlock the vault and resume testing, use the recovery passphrase below.

unlock words, yawig-kadug: belox-holion-wenath-holwyn-ulaiel-ulaiel-eliix